This is sure to make the CoD2 PC multiplayer base even less happy than they already are with IW: the XBOX 360 version of CoD2 is getting patched tonight, but no definitive date on a PC patch.

F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E

NEW CALL OF DUTY 2 XBOX 360 TITLE UPDATE NOW AVAILABLE

Infinity Ward Also Reveals New Details Regarding Upcoming PC Update and New Maps Santa Monica, CA – March 21, 2006 – Fans of the award-winning, blockbuster hit, Call of Dutyâ 2, will be locked and loaded with today’s Title Update for Xbox 360™ video game and entertainment system from Microsoft. Developed by Infinity Ward and published by Activision, Inc. (Nasdaq: ATVI), the Title Update offers significant enhancements, including improved multiplayer performance, the ability to reserve friend slots in private game lobbies, post-game lobbies so friends can play longer, configurable host options and more. The Xbox 360 update will be automatically applied the next time users log into Xbox Live® with Call of Duty 2.

For fans of Call of Duty 2 for Windows® PC, Infinity Ward and Activision have also revealed new details surrounding the upcoming release of a highly-anticipated update, which will include the previously announced PunkBuster™ anti-cheat technology, as well as two new multiplayer maps: Rhine and the longtime community favorite Harbor, from the original Call of Duty.
